For the Petitioner/s : Mr. Bimal Kumar For the Opposite Party/s : Mr. Sri Parmanand Kumar ====================================================== CORAM: HONOURABLE MR. JUSTICE PRABHAT KUMAR JHA ORAL ORDER 07-03-2017 Heard both sides.
The petitioner seeks bail in Falka (Pothia) P.S. case No. 133 of 2016 under Section 363, 365 of the Indian Penal Code. The informant alleged that his married daughter left her house for college on 10.08.2016 along with Tulsi Mandal, the petitioner, Linkan Kumar and Shekhar Mandal but his daughter did not return. On inquiry, the petitioner disclosed that the victim was sent to her house by auto rickshaw. The informant suspected that petitioner and other accused persons might have kidnapped his daughter.
The learned counsel for the petitioner submits that save and except suspicion there is no material on record. The prayer of petitioner for anticipatory bail was rejected vide order
Patna High Court Cr.Misc. No.9944 of 2017 (2) dt.07-03-2017 2/2 passed in Cr. Misc. No. 36827 of 2016 and Cr. Misc. No. 43846 of 2016 only on technical ground that petitioner referred different paragraphs of the case diary whereas anticipatory bail petition of Shekhar Mandal was allowed and he was granted provisional anticipatory bail till the submission of charge sheet. The petitioner was arrested and he is in jail since 23.12.2016. The charge sheet has already been submitted but no tangible material showing the involvement of the petitioner in kidnapping of the victim is collected.
Considering the facts aforesaid and the nature of allegation made against the petitioner, the above named petitioner is directed to be enlarged on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s. 10,000/- (Ten th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of Sri Sunil Kumar-III, learned Judicial Magistrate, 1st class, Katihar in Falka (Pothia) P.S. Case No. 133 of 2016.
